Key metrics for evaluating Turkish baseball player stats include batting average, on-base percentage, slugging percentage, fielding percentage, ERA, WHIP, and Wins Above Replacement (WAR). These metrics provide insights into a player’s offensive and defensive contributions, helping teams make informed decisions.

Batting average and its significance

Batting average measures a player’s hitting performance by calculating the ratio of hits to at-bats. A higher batting average indicates better hitting ability, with averages typically ranging from .250 to .300 being considered solid in professional leagues.

In Turkish baseball, players with a batting average above .280 are often viewed as strong contributors to their teams. Coaches should monitor this metric to identify players who consistently get on base and drive in runs.

On-base percentage and its relevance

On-base percentage (OBP) reflects how frequently a player reaches base through hits, walks, or hit-by-pitches. A high OBP is crucial as it indicates a player’s ability to contribute to scoring opportunities.

In general, an OBP above .350 is considered excellent. Turkish teams should prioritize players with high OBP, as they can significantly impact game outcomes by getting on base more often than their peers.

Slugging percentage as a performance indicator

Slugging percentage (SLG) measures a player’s power-hitting ability by calculating total bases divided by at-bats. This metric helps assess how effectively a player can hit for extra bases, such as doubles, triples, and home runs.

A slugging percentage above .450 is often seen as indicative of a strong power hitter. Evaluating this metric can help Turkish teams identify players who can change the game with their hitting prowess.

Fielding percentage and defensive contributions

Fielding percentage is a defensive metric that calculates the ratio of successful plays to total chances, including errors. A high fielding percentage indicates a player’s reliability in the field.

In Turkish baseball, a fielding percentage above .950 is generally considered good. Teams should assess this metric to ensure they have dependable defenders who can minimize errors and maintain defensive integrity.

ERA and WHIP for pitchers

Earned Run Average (ERA) measures the average number of earned runs a pitcher allows per nine innings pitched. WHIP (Walks plus Hits per Inning Pitched) gauges how many base runners a pitcher allows per inning.

An ERA below 4.00 is often seen as effective, while a WHIP under 1.30 is desirable. Turkish teams should focus on these metrics to evaluate pitching performance and identify effective pitchers for their roster.

Wins above replacement (WAR) explained

Wins Above Replacement (WAR) quantifies a player’s overall contribution to their team compared to a replacement-level player. This metric combines offensive and defensive performance into a single value, making it easier to assess a player’s value.

A WAR of 2.0 or higher typically indicates a player is a valuable asset to their team. Turkish teams can use this metric to identify key players who significantly impact their chances of winning.

Contextualizing stats within league averages

Contextualizing player stats within league averages helps teams understand how a player compares to their peers. This approach provides a clearer picture of a player’s performance relative to the competition.

Turkish baseball teams should regularly compare individual player metrics against league averages to identify strengths and weaknesses. This analysis can guide player development and strategic decisions throughout the season.

To analyze player performance trends over time, focus on collecting and comparing statistics across multiple seasons. This approach reveals patterns that can indicate improvement, decline, or consistency in a player’s abilities.

Identifying seasonal performance fluctuations

Seasonal performance fluctuations can be identified by comparing a player’s statistics month by month or by game segments. Look for variations in batting averages, on-base percentages, and other key metrics to spot trends.

For example, a player might start strong in the first half of the season but struggle in the latter half. Tracking these changes can help in understanding their adaptability and consistency.

Comparing year-over-year statistics

Year-over-year comparisons are essential for evaluating a player’s long-term performance. Analyze key metrics such as home runs, RBIs, and strikeouts to see how they evolve over time.

Consider using a simple table to summarize these statistics across several years, making it easier to visualize trends. For instance, if a player’s home runs increase from 15 to 25 over two seasons, it indicates growth in their power-hitting capability.

Understanding the impact of age on performance

Age can significantly affect a player’s performance, with many athletes peaking in their mid to late twenties. As players age, factors like speed and agility may decline, while experience can enhance their strategic play.

Monitor how age correlates with key statistics, such as batting average or fielding percentage, to assess whether a player is maintaining or improving their performance as they grow older.

Utilizing advanced analytics for trend analysis

Advanced analytics, such as player efficiency ratings and WAR (Wins Above Replacement), provide deeper insights into performance trends. These metrics can help quantify a player’s overall contribution to their team beyond traditional stats.

Incorporate tools like player tracking data to analyze movement and decision-making on the field. This information can reveal strengths and weaknesses that traditional statistics may overlook, offering a more comprehensive view of a player’s performance over time.

External factors significantly affect player statistics in baseball, impacting performance metrics and overall contributions. Understanding these influences can help in evaluating a player’s true capabilities and potential for success.

Impact of team dynamics on individual performance

Team dynamics play a crucial role in shaping individual player statistics. A cohesive team environment can enhance a player’s confidence and performance, while a dysfunctional team may hinder their ability to excel. For instance, players on teams with strong leadership and positive morale often see improved batting averages and on-base percentages.

Additionally, the roles assigned to players within the team can affect their stats. A player batting in a higher lineup position may have more opportunities to score runs, while a player in a less favorable position might struggle to accumulate similar stats.

Effects of coaching strategies on player stats

Coaching strategies directly influence player performance and, consequently, their statistics. Coaches who emphasize specific skills, such as hitting mechanics or defensive positioning, can lead to measurable improvements in a player’s output. For example, a coach focusing on power hitting may help a player increase their home run totals.

Moreover, the adaptability of coaching styles to suit individual player strengths can significantly impact overall statistics. A coach who tailors their approach to maximize a player’s unique abilities is likely to see better results in key performance indicators.

Weather conditions and their statistical implications

Weather conditions can have a notable impact on player statistics, particularly in outdoor games. Factors such as temperature, humidity, and wind can affect ball trajectory and player performance. For instance, warmer temperatures often lead to higher batting averages due to increased ball distance.

Rain or high winds can disrupt gameplay, potentially leading to lower performance metrics. Players may struggle with grip and visibility, which can result in decreased hitting and fielding statistics during adverse weather conditions.

Home field advantage and its relevance

Home field advantage is a well-documented phenomenon that can influence player statistics. Familiarity with the playing surface and local weather conditions often benefits players, leading to improved performance at home games. For example, players may have higher batting averages and lower earned run averages when playing in their home stadium.

Additionally, the support of local fans can boost player morale and confidence, further enhancing performance. Evaluating a player’s home versus away statistics can provide valuable insights into their overall capabilities and potential for success in different environments.

Common pitfalls in evaluating player stats include overemphasizing individual metrics, ignoring context, and failing to consider the player’s overall contribution to the team. These mistakes can lead to skewed perceptions of a player’s true abilities and potential impact.

Overemphasis on Single Metrics

Focusing too heavily on one statistic, such as batting average or home runs, can misrepresent a player’s overall performance. For instance, a player with a high batting average may not contribute significantly to runs or on-base percentage. It’s crucial to analyze a combination of stats to get a fuller picture of a player’s effectiveness.

Consider using advanced metrics like OPS (On-base Plus Slugging) or WAR (Wins Above Replacement) that provide a more comprehensive view. These metrics take into account various aspects of a player’s performance and can highlight strengths and weaknesses that traditional stats might miss.

Ignoring Context

Context is vital when evaluating player stats, as factors like the player’s position, the quality of the opposing team, and game situations can significantly influence performance. For example, a pitcher’s ERA (Earned Run Average) may be affected by the defensive capabilities of the team behind him.

When assessing stats, consider the league environment, such as whether the player is in a high-scoring league or facing tougher competition. This context can help clarify whether a player’s stats are truly impressive or just a product of favorable conditions.

Neglecting Team Dynamics

Player performance cannot be viewed in isolation; team dynamics play a crucial role in individual stats. A player’s effectiveness may be enhanced or diminished by their teammates’ abilities and strategies. For instance, a strong lineup can provide more opportunities for a player to drive in runs.

When evaluating a player, consider their role within the team structure and how it affects their statistics. Look for patterns in performance when the player is in different lineups or against various opponents to gauge their adaptability and true skill level.
